Your Libido on Pregnancy

Depending on what stage you are in your pregnancy, and how your body is reacting to the latest influx of hormones, sex during pregnancy can cause your sex drive to go off the charts… or see it plummeting into the ground. This is largely because of the physiological and hormonal changes women’s bodies go through during different stages of a pregnancy.

It’s fairly usual to see libidos peak in the second trimester, while dropping or remaining normal in the first and third. For many women, desire drops out a bit in the first trimester as this is the time when they’ll also experience some of pregnancy’s less-nice symptoms: nausea, vomiting, pain, and fatigue. Which is pretty understandable that they might not feel like getting down when they’re trying to hold on to their breakfast.

In the second trimester, most women experience a massive peak in both sexual desire and satisfaction— largely thanks to increasing levels of hormones, energy, and blood flow to their genitals. All which combine to make the area more sensitive and the body ready to rumble. During this period, orgasms may be more intense, and an increase in flexibility can allow some women to enjoy certain positions they may not be interested in otherwise. The third trimester often sees the libido wane. This is usually because of the physiological factors that accompany this stage of pregnancy. Fatigue often sets back in again, and as the uterus tips forward, and that pregnancy belly swells, certain positions can be uncomfortable and exhausting. Add on rapid weight gain and swelling of the feet, hands, and face, and many women feel more primed to nap than to do anything else in bed. At this point, penetrative sex can also become painful or uncomfortable, so partners are encouraged to try other, non-penetrative, methods to get their partner relaxed and in that big O after-glow.
